windows\centos下c、c++、java环境设置 + 调试

来源:互联网 发布:微信对域名市场的影响 编辑:程序博客网 时间:2024/06/05 20:06
  
本人菜鸟,写下自己安装基本的编程软件的步骤,给和我同样是菜鸟的兄弟们一点参考。

1.linux下c的编译工具是gcc,c++的编程工具是g++

centos下,安装这两个工具的方法是:
yum install gcc gcc-c++
这里要注意的是:安装g++,不是用yum install g++,而是gcc-c++

2.linux下要编写java程序,一定要安装jdk的,所以直接到sun官网上下载了

1.CentOS默认情况下,会安装OpenOffice之类的软件,这些软件需要Java的支持,默认会安装JDK的环境,若需要特定的Java环境,最好将默认的JDK彻底删除;
2.查看默认的JDK命令:java -version
3.如果先删除默认再装新的JDK,则与之相关的软件也会随之删除,so,先装新的再卸默认。

4如果下载的是jdk.rpm则可以直接安装,如果下载的是jdk.tar.gz则要按照下面的步骤,类似与windows

方案一:

jdk-6u16-linux-i586-rpm.bin的压缩包

$chmod 777 jdk-6u16-linux-i586-rpm.bin
$./jdk-6u16-linux-i586-rpm.bin(这一步会出现协议,根据提示解压就可以了)
最后解压出了好几个.rpm的包,为了安装方便,放到一个文件夹中,比如jdk
$cd jdk
$su
#rpm -ivh *.rpm
等待安装完成就可以了,安装rpm包的好处就是jdk环境变量会直接设置好了,不用再费事自己设置path了

 方案二JDK.tar.gz的安装

1.首先下载最新版 jdk 64-bit版 (jdk-7u45-linux-x64.tar.gz)

    从官网下载http://www.oracle.com/technetwork/java/javase/downloads/jdk7-downloads-1880260.html

2.将jdk-7u45-linux-x64.tar.gz拷贝到/usr/lib/jvm/目录下面,这里如果没有jdk文件夹,则创建该文件夹,命令:


    sudo mkdir jvm  //创建文件夹jdk


    sudo cp -r  ~/download/jdk-7u45-linux-x64.tar.gz  /usr/lib/jvm/          //把下载的文件拷贝到新创建的目录下面


    sudo tar -zxvg jdk-7u45-linux-x64.tar.gz    //解压缩文件


3.设置环境变量,用nano打开/etc/profile文件

    sudo nano /etc/profile
    在文件的最后面增加:
    export JAVA_HOME=/usr/lib/jvm/jdk1.7.0_45
    export JRE_HOME=/usr/lib/jvm/jdk1.7.0_45/jre
    export PATH=$JAVA_HOME/bin:$JAVA_HOME/jre/bin:$PATH
    export CLASSPATH=$CLASSPATH:.:$JAVA_HOME/lib:$JAVA_HOME/jre/lib


4.将系统默认的jdk修改过来

    $ sudo update-alternatives --install /usr/bin/java java /usr/lib/jvm/jdk1.7.0_45/bin/java 300
    $ sudo update-alternatives --install /usr/bin/javac javac /usr/lib/jvm/jdk1.7.0_45/bin/javac 300
    $ sudo update-alternatives --config java 
    $ sudo update-alternatives --config javac


5.检测,输入java -version

    java version "1.7.0_45"
    Java(TM) SE Runtime Environment (build 1.7.0_45-b18)
    Java HotSpot(TM) 64-Bit Server VM (build 24.45-b08, mixed mode)

参考网址:

http://www.linuxidc.com/Linux/2012-09/70780.htm

http://blog.csdn.net/lipengshuai0507/article/details/17020131
 


eclipse  c++调试

1  yum install eclipse-cdt

2运行前要编译

编译快捷键:ctrl+b

运行快捷键:ctrl+f11








windows下的JDK配置

CLASS_PATH
.;%JAVA_HOME%\lib;%JAVA_HOME%\lib\tools.jar


JAVA_HOME
C:\Program Files (x86)\Java\jdk1.7.0_51


PATH
%JAVA_HOME%\bin;%JAVA_HOME%\jre\bin;